#467bf5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#467bf5 is composed of 27.5% red, 48.2%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 49.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 221.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 61.8%. #467bf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cf6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#467bf5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#467bf5 has RGB values of R:70, G:123,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4619253.

Shades and Tints of #467bf5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#edf3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#467bf5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999ca3 is the less saturated color, while #3f78fd is the most saturated one.
